Job description

KVAL/KMTR is looking for a Meteorologist to anchor the weather on-air and online. You will maintain a digital and social media presence while also providing weather forecasts throughout our newscasts. We also look to our meteorologists for weather reporting, which includes work in the field producing packages, vosots and more.

The main day to day responsibilities of the role will include…
  • Forecasting, Producing and Presenting clear and concise weather casts, which tell a story and connect with viewers
  • Issue warnings and alerts, produce graphics and maps, and report live during weather events
  • Utilize social media as well as write weather stories
  • Make public appearances on behalf of the station
  • Work with producers to determine relevant weather content in breaking and everyday situations
  • Work with digital team to create engaging content for the website, YouTube and social media
  • Produce semi-regular weather packages
What skills do you need to be successful in our role?
  • In Depth Knowledge of forecasting
  • Ability to demonstrate experience with active and visual live shots
  • Ability to multitask while meeting deadlines and prioritizing tasks
  • Bachelor's degree in Meteorology, or related field, or an equivalent combination of education and work-related experience.
  • Experience as weather anchor/meteorologist at professional news station
  • Understanding of journalistic ethics

About Sinclair:

Sinclair, Inc. (Nasdaq: SBGI) is a diversified media company and a leading provider of local news and sports. The Company owns, operates and/or provides services to 177 television stations in 79 markets affiliated with all major broadcast networks; owns Tennis Channel, the premium destination for tennis enthusiasts; and multicast networks CHARGE, Comet, ROAR and The Nest. Sinclair’s AMP Media produces a growing portfolio of digital content and original podcasts. Additional information about Sinclair can be found at www.sbgi.net.
